Influx Of Car Break-Ins Reported In North Zanesville

The Zanesville Police Department is asking you to stay alert during a recent influx of car break-ins.

Captain Tony Coury says the crime has been occurring around apartment complexes on the north end of town. Coury says it’s not really a generalized area, but more so hit and miss. Coury says they don’t currently have a suspect.

“We don’t have any suspects. We’re just looking for people, you know, to call in. And pay attention to your neighbors, pay attention to yourself.”

Coury says there are things you can do to help prevent being a victim of this type of crime, and he shared some of those tips with us.

“Well you need to lock your car. If you have valuables, take them in the house with you. If you cant get them in a house and you have to keep them in your car, put them in the trunk. Cover them up with a blanket, do anything, but don’t leave them out in plain sight.”

If you happen to witness a car break in, you should call 9-1-1 and report it. The Zanesville Police Department is also looking for tips regarding the crime. You can leave one by calling the number: (740)455-0700
